BTEC level 2 for door supervisors and security guarding over 28 hours mandatory for SIA licence requirements, courses are designed to the requirements of the learner and can be broken into evenings, weekends or four full days. Upon sucessful completion the learner is able to apply for the SIA licence as it is illegal to work without. Learners must have proof of Identity,
Forms of identification fall into two groups - group A and group B and the SIA will only accept one of the following 2 combinations:
• Two identity documents from the revised group A list. At least one document must show the applicant's current address and at least one document must show the applicant's date of birth.
Or
• One identity document from the revised group A list and 2 documents from the
revised group B list. At least one document must the applicant's current address and at least one document must show the applicant's date of birth
Group A documents
A1 Signed valid passport of any nationality
A2 Signed UK photo driving licence (both parts of the full or provisional licence are required)
A3 Valid UK firearms licence with photo
A4 HM Forces ID card (UK)
A5 UK birth certificate or certified copy issued within 12 months of birth, but not a photocopy
A6 UK adoption certificate.
Group B documents
B7 Valid EU photo ID card.
B8 Signed UK paper driving licence.
B9 Marriage certificate or Civil Partnership certificate, with translation, if not in English.
B10 Certified copy (not a photocopy) of a UK birth certificate issued more than 12 months after date of birth.
B11 Non-UK birth certificate, with translation if not in English.
B12 P45 statement of income for tax purposes on leaving a job issued in the last 12 months.
B13 P60 annual statement of income for tax purposes issued in the last 12 months.
B14 Bank or building society statement issued to your current address, less than three months old.
B15 Mortgage statement issued in the last 12 months.
B16 Gas, electric, telephone, water, satellite, cable, mobile phone contract or utility bill issued to your current address within the last three months. The SIA only allow the applicant to send one utility bill.
B17 TV licence in your name and current address issued in last 12 months.
B18 Pension, endowment or ISA statement issued in last 12 months.
B19 Certificate of British nationality.
B20 British work permit or visa issued in last 12 months.
B21 Letter from H.M. Revenue & Customs, Department of Work and Pensions, employment service, or local authority. You can use more than one letter as long as each is issued by different Government department or different local authorities. A local authority is someone you pay council tax to.
B22 A credit card statement sent to your current address within the last three months. You can use more than one statement as long as each is issued by a different service provider.
B23 Court summons issued in last 12 months.
B24 Child benefit book issued in last 12 months.
B25 A payslip, with your address and the employer's name or logo, that is less than three months old
